Comparing two surgeries for fluid buildup in the brain

Idiopathic Normal Pressure Hydrocephalus (INPH)

Part of Brain & nervous system clinical trials.

This study compares two surgical treatments for normal pressure hydrocephalus (fluid buildup in the brain). It tests whether a less invasive procedure (endoscopic third ventriculostomy) works as well as the standard shunt surgery to improve walking, memory, and bladder control.

Who can take part

  • You are over 40 years old
  • Your symptoms (trouble walking, memory issues, or bladder control) started 3 to 24 months ago
  • You have trouble walking, plus either memory or bladder problems (or both)
  • You do not have another condition that fully explains your symptoms
  • You have not had brain surgery before
  • You are willing to have a lumbar puncture to test how you respond to fluid removal
